- 1 13/16" Shaft, Carbon Spring Steel (Phosphate Coated), Axially Assembled Type, Loose
description
- Axially assembled, external
- Once installed in the groove of a shaft, the portion of the ring protruding from the groove (also called a “shoulder”) holds an assembly in place
features
- Axially installed on shafts (external)
- Have lug holes for ease of installation/removal
- Make uniform contact when released in a groove
- Can accommodate higher thrust loadings
- Provide more of a shoulder with which to retain a component or assembly than constant section or spiral retaining rings
